What is the difference between Assistant Book Publishing Project Manager vs Editorial Assistant?

AspectAssistant Book Publishing Project ManagerEditorial Assistant
ResponsibilitiesSupports project timelines, coordinates teams, manages publishing schedulesAssists with manuscript editing, research, and proofreading
Required SkillsProject management, communication, organizationEditing, research, attention to detail
Work EnvironmentPublishing houses, editorial teams, project-basedEditorial departments, publishing houses
Common UsageManaging publishing projects, coordinating teamsSupporting editorial processes, manuscript preparation

The Assistant Book Publishing Project Manager focuses on coordinating and managing publishing projects, ensuring deadlines are met. In contrast, the Editorial Assistant primarily supports editorial tasks like editing and research. Both roles are essential in the publishing industry but differ in scope and responsibilities.

Opening for a sub for Book Buddies Site Coordinator.
Summary
• Coordinate and facilitate tutoring programming to said programming components
• Coordinate schedule for services with school (site) building and calendar
• Advocate for adequate space or implementation of the programming
• Recruit students for programming using BCSC Student Selection processes
• Provide organization and communication with Community Members for student / program services for the elementary site
• Serve as a liaison between parents and school, including handling written communication (letters) to families
• Test students bi-weekly to monitor student / program success
• Oversee site compliance to the Book Buddy budget
• Attend monthly training and professional development meetings
• Monitor assessments and submit program, site, and student reports of the program as required
• Provide leadership for establishing student services
• Provide visible support / motivation to elementary site building staff and families
• Establish positive school climate and orderly classroom / program space for volunteers participating in programming
• Communicate regularly with building staff to ensure on-going program success and academic alignment to state standards and classroom instruction
• Conclude school / program year with detailed book inventory and classroom exit inventory
• Evoke confidence and trust from families, building staff, and community members
Qualification
48 hours of college credit required or must have passed the ParaPro Teacher Assistant Competency Assessment.
